Engine & Performance
Engine: 2.0L turbocharged inline-4 (EA888), 252 hp and 273 lb-ft of torque
Transmission & Drivetrain: 7-speed S-tronic dual-clutch transmission (DCT) with Quattro all-wheel drive
Performance: 0-60 mph in 6.0 seconds, top speed of 130 mph (electronically limited), approx. 27 combined MPG, curb weight of ~3,800 lbs.
Exterior
Ibis White exterior with a black acoustic soft top, S-line body kit including aggressive front/rear bumpers, side sills, and 18-inch 5-double-spoke dynamic design wheels.
Interior Features
Leather-trimmed bucket seats, Audi Virtual Cockpit (12.3-inch digital cluster), MMI touch infotainment, and ambient LED lighting.

Historical Significance
The B9 A5 continued Audi's tradition of understated luxury and sophisticated design, being one of the few remaining premium four-seat convertibles in the market.
Notable Features
S-line styling package, Quattro AWD system, acoustic folding roof that can operate at speeds up to 31 mph.
Production Numbers
Tens of thousands produced annually; the B9 generation is a global platform with significant presence in North America and Europe.

Fun Facts
The A5 Cabriolet features seatbelt microphones so the driver can be heard on phone calls even with the top down. The 'Wave' shoulder line on the body was designed to mimic the motion of water. It is one of the last cars in its segment to use a traditional soft top over a folding hardtop for weight savings.
